Netanyahu's Campaign Against Iran: A Strategy for Regime Change

3/21/2026, 2:26:55 PM

Core Event: Israeli Operations Targeting Iran

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has articulated a strategy aimed at destabilizing the Iranian regime through military operations, particularly the recent joint U.S.-Israeli airstrikes known as Operation Epic Fury and Operation Roaring Lion. Netanyahu claims these operations are essential to prevent Iran from developing intercontinental ballistic missiles (ICBMs) capable of threatening both Israel and the United States. He asserts that without these actions, the world would face a significant nuclear threat from Iran.

Military Actions and Objectives

Netanyahu has stated that the Israeli Defense Forces (IDF) have successfully targeted key figures within Iran's security apparatus, including the recent assassinations of Ali Larijani, the Supreme National Security Council Secretary, and Gholamreza Soleimani, head of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) Basij militia. He emphasized that these strikes are intended to disrupt Iran's nuclear capabilities and to create conditions for a potential uprising among the Iranian populace. "We are winning, and Iran is being decimated," Netanyahu declared, asserting that Iran's ability to enrich uranium and produce ballistic missiles has been severely compromised.

Official Statements & Responses

In a recent press conference, Netanyahu urged the international community to recognize the dangers posed by Iran, describing it as a "death cult" that seeks to blackmail the world. He expressed gratitude towards former U.S. President Donald Trump for his alignment on the Iranian threat, stating, "The world owes Trump a debt of gratitude for Operation Epic Fury." Netanyahu has also encouraged the Iranian people to rise against their regime, stating, "The moment you can come out for freedom is getting closer. We are standing beside you and helping you."

Criticism & Opposition

Despite Netanyahu's assertions of success, some former Israeli military officials have criticized his strategy as unrealistic, arguing that Iran's internal security services are too entrenched to be easily destabilized. Additionally, there are concerns regarding the potential for increased regional instability as a result of these military actions. Critics have pointed out that airstrikes alone may not suffice to bring about the desired regime change without substantial support from the Iranian populace.

Conflicting Reports & Gaps

While Netanyahu claims that Iran's nuclear capabilities have been effectively neutralized, there is a lack of independent verification regarding the extent of damage inflicted on Iran's military infrastructure. Furthermore, discrepancies have emerged regarding the level of coordination between Israeli and U.S. military actions, with some reports suggesting that the U.S. was not fully informed about certain Israeli strikes.
